Comprehensive Review of EaseUS Data Recovery Wizard for Mac
The EaseUS Data Recovery Wizard for Mac, currently on version 17.2.0 as noted in our assessment, serves as a Mac equivalent to its Windows-oriented recovery software.
Versions and Compatibility
This application provides a complimentary edition that allows the recovery of up to 2GB of data, alongside a premium version offering enhanced features like personalized remote assistance. Users must have macOS X 10.9 (Mavericks) or later installed to utilize the software. The paid subscription is available on a monthly or annual basis or as a one-time lifetime upgrade plan covering just one device—auto-renewal is enabled for the monthly and annual subscriptions.
Extensive File Support and Functionalities
EaseUS supports over 1,000 different file types and includes specialized modules tailored for SD cards, cloud retrieval, and various storage media. It is compatible with numerous file systems such as APFS, HFS+, HFS, XFAT, FAT16, FAT32, exFAT, and NTFS which enhances usability across drives from both Windows and Linux systems.
User-Friendly Interface
The software shines in its primary abilities – recovering data efficiently while reorganizing it intuitively. The user interface seamlessly guides individuals through selecting their target volume for recovery while allowing them to specify where restored files are saved—be it on another drive or within designated folders. Recovered files are categorized logically into sections such as All Types, Photos, Documents, Audio Files, Videos, Emails Records, Archives – among others.
Specific Modules Overview
An excellent feature is the dedicated function for SD cards alongside an iCloud module that simplifies signing into iCloud accounts (requiring Two-Factor Authentication). Moreover,the Video Repair module facilitates creating cleaner versions of previously damaged video files. Yet there are some operational hiccups worth noting; particularly with the Unbootable Mac module which necessitates shutting down your device followed by booting into Recovery Mode off an external EaseUS server—a concept that sounds promising in theory but proved problematic during our tests—resulting in continuous failures to mount both internal M2 Macs drives and external ones even after leaving it running overnight.
Software Limitations Highlighted
The cloud retrieval feature struggled with logging into Dropbox effectively for file restoration purposes while also requesting an administrator password every time without exception upon launching the application—a noticeable inconvenience that can impede functionality and workflow efficiency Additionally,customers were often hit with feedback surveys at program exit which understandably became quite frustrating over time.
